Huawei NE9000 Routers Help Idea Cellular Deploy Future-Oriented & Sustainable Ultra-Broadband Networks

India’s telecom service provider Idea Cellular and Huawei recently announced that they had successfully built converged, efficient, future-oriented, and sustainable ultra-broadband networks with Huawei's next-generation flagship routers – NE9000s, enabling Idea Cellular to provide optimal services to users.

Idea Cellular is India's leading telecom service provider of prepaid, postpaid, VoLTE, and high-speed 3G/4G Internet services and business enterprise solutions. Rapid service development exponentially increases the traffic volume, placing greater demands on network bandwidth. Idea Cellular is committed to building future-oriented and sustainable ultra-broadband networks.

Huawei NE9000 routers provide the highest capacity in the industry, meeting Idea Cellular's traffic growth requirements for the coming 5 to 10 years. These routers enable Idea Cellular to reduce the bandwidth pressure brought by traffic growth and provide excellent user experience.

In addition, Idea Cellular has been continuously optimizing network bearer solutions. It uses multi-service convergent bearer technology, which is based on the multi-domain system (MDS) of Huawei NE9000s. This effectively isolates different services, improving user experience and making the network more flat, agile, and efficient.

In the coming 5G era, Idea Cellular and Huawei will continue to collaborate to optimize networks and provide users with optimal services, providing a better digital future.
